-Released on December 20, 2019 (USA) -Directed by J. J. Abrams -Written by Chris Terrio, J. J. Abrams -Starring Carrie Fisher, Mark Hamill, Adam Driver, Daisy Ridley, John Boyega, Oscar Isaac, Domhnall Gleeson, and many more

ExcerptStar Wars IX: Rise of Skywalker is emblematic of why poor movies are produced when the wrong directors are hired and more focus testing than necessary is conducted. Rise of Skywalker contains nothing that made the Star Wars universe, and the characters living in it, so beloved and treasured throughout the world.
As a movie watched solely for entertainment and watched only once, it is fairly serviceable, but that is as far as it goes as a work of cinema. It is jammed pack with beautifully shot and edited action sequences that don't show any sign of slowing. One action sequence leads to another with only small breaks in between to introduce new characters. Sometimes a character may tell the audience what is happening. While entertaining, there is nothing of weight in these scenes. A lot of action is happening on screen but in reality none of it is actually important nor does it lead to anything important.
